Toast Overview

Toast is a restaurant-specific point-of-sale and management system built exclusively for the food service industry. It offers hardware and software solutions for dine-in, takeout, and delivery operations.

Toast is offered by Toast, Inc. (founded 2012) based in Boston, MA. The system focuses on Full-service restaurants, Quick service, Bars, Cafes, Food trucks.

NCR Aloha Overview

NCR Aloha is a leading restaurant POS system backed by NCR Voyix with over 130 years of experience. It offers both cloud-based (Aloha Cloud) and Windows-based (Aloha Essentials) solutions serving over 75,000 restaurants worldwide, from major chains like Chipotle to independent restaurants.

NCR Aloha is offered by NCR Voyix (founded 1884) based in Atlanta, Georgia, USA. The system focuses on Restaurants, Quick Service, Full Service, Bars.

Pros and Cons

Toast

Pros:

  • Built specifically for restaurants
  • Robust reporting
  • Excellent kitchen management
  • Strong online ordering
  • Good hardware durability

Cons:

  • 2-year contracts typical
  • Can be expensive with add-ons
  • Limited to restaurant industry

NCR Aloha

Pros:

  • Trusted by major restaurant chains
  • 250+ integrations available
  • Comprehensive feature set
  • Both cloud and on-premise options
  • 24/7 customer support included

Cons:

  • Higher price point
  • Can be complex to program
  • Recent fee increases (April 2025)
  • Not as user-friendly as newer systems
